Nickel-catalyzed addition of P(O)-H bonds to propargyl alcohols: one-pot generation of phosphinoyl 1,3-butadienes.
Li-Biao Han, Yutaka Ono, Hideaki Yazawa
Index: Org. Lett. 7 , 2909, (2005)
Full Text: HTML
Abstract
[reaction: see text] Diphenylphosphine oxide and related P(O)H compounds react with propargyl alcohols at room temperature in the presence of a catalytic amount of Ni(0) complex and Ph(2)P(O)OH to produce high yields of phosphinoyl 1,3-dienes though an efficient in situ dehydration process.
